1.на сайте выводиться меню с таблицы
2.в таблице было 3 поля id, name и category
id это самостоятельная категория
name это название категории или подкатегории (пункт меню короче)
category это подкатегория самостоятельной категории
3. Теперь добавилось 4-е поле icon, это поле отвечает за вывод иконки в пункте меню <i class="icon-home"> где icon-home это и есть то значение которое хранится в поле icon
4. Нужно вывести эту иконку непосредственно на сайт, но только в пункт самостоятельной категории
5. Это код обработчика меню
function catalog(){
$query = "SELECT * FROM services";
$res = mysql_query($query) or die(mysql_query());
//массив категорий
$cat = array();
while($row = mysql_fetch_assoc($res)){
if(!$row['category']){
$cat[$row['id']][] = $row['name'];
}else{
$cat[$row['category']]['sub'][$row['id' ]] = $row['name'];
}
}
return $cat;
}
6, Это код вывода меню на сайте
<?php foreach($cat as $key => $item): ?>
<?php if(count($item) > 1): ?>
<li><a href="#"><i class="icon-stack2"></i> <span><?=$item[0]?></span></a>
<ul>
<?php foreach($item['sub'] as $key => $sub): ?>
<li><a href="?view=cat&category=<?=$key?>"><?=$sub ?></a></li>
<?php endforeach; ?>
<li class="navigation-divider"></li>
<li><a href="?view=cat&category=<?=$key?>">Все Уроки</a></li>
</ul>
</li>
<?php elseif($item[0]): ?>
<li><a href="?view=cat&category=<?=$key?>"><?=$ite m[0]?></a></li>
<?php endif; ?>
<?php endforeach; ?>
7. Вот скрин для большего понимания
prntscr.com/b6dpzg 8. Это структура таблицы
prntscr.com/b6dqt6 Думаю обьяснил доступно, если нет жду вопросов, задача расчитана на 10 мин.